CI note: VaultSpin rotation utility failing on stage.

Symptom: rotation job exits during the verify phase, new credentials never promoted. Cause: the stage runner image pinned an old VaultSpin CLI that rejects the v3 manifest. Fix: rebuild runners from the Harlock base image, re-trigger the pipeline. Old creds remain valid until promotion, so no outage. Confirm against the build token below.

build token for tawif-bahip: htk31_68bba16e1afabfef4ecc69408c06f16

**Migration Step 4: Register validators with the Plexa plugin loader**

Before restarting the service, confirm each customer's custom validators are declared in the new manifest format; legacy auto-discovery is removed in this release. Unregistered validators fail silently, which support will see as "clean" data passing through unchecked. Verify the loader section matches the reference values that follow.

config for yajep-bahif:
QUENIX_HOST=quenix.tolvaqlabs.internal
QUENIX_PORT=6379

- [ ] Key ceremony, step 7 (Fernwick metrics sidecar): Before signing the plugin attestation keys, confirm the Copperline aggregation sidecar is paused so rollup metrics don't fire during the ceremony window. External plugin authors should verify their sidecar manifests pin schema v3, since unsigned rollups will be rejected after rotation. Once both witnesses initial the ledger, unseal the ceremony token store with the recovery passphrase printed below.

unlock words, bafof-kawef: soreth-nordor-belwyn-gorvan-julael-belys